
The pages of this site are very basic and involve no 'clever stuff'. The early pages were created using Netscape Composer which was a basic free WYSIWYG (What you see is what you get) editor provided as part of the Netscape navigator package. Later pages were produced using Microsoft Front Page but the vast majority are now created and maintained using the wonderful Adobe Contribute software. 
This allows the job of maintaining to be shared between a number of individuals and access rights can be managed easily. It makes certain operations very easy such as inserting videos. It also makes it easy to update from different locations such as home or school without needing to have copies of pages. It essentially edits 'on the fly'. You bring down the page of the server with a single click , edit and then send straight back.
Useful links to help with writing web pages
http://www.thefreecountry.com/webmaster/htmleditors.shtml
A huge resource of free stuff to help with web page creation. Well worth a browse and of course, as the name suggests all free.
http://www.html.net/tutorials/html/
Both the above have free, easy to follow tutorials on every aspect that I can think of. they will take you from using a basic WYSIWYG editor, through HTML to creating CCS and scripts. Again, all free.

http://www.flash-slideshow-maker.com/
This is a beautiful piece of software that will create simple or complex Flash slide shows form your photographs. The wizard helps you though by the hand or you can take full control. It is a priced product but the free copy has full functionality and only differs by including a link back to the company at the end. (Which is how I found it).
http://www.response-o-matic.com/
This is a really useful free service that will generate forms for your website. This allows people to send you a message without having to either give your email address on the web page and without them needing to have an email client working.
http://www.microsoft.com/windowsxp/Downloads/powertoys/Xppowertoys.mspx
Microsoft Powertoys
Download and install the image re-sizer. This gives you a right click option to make any picture or pictures smaller and so better for a web page.